Ramettes make quick work of Ridgway

December 29, 2012

Ridgway senior Tracey Ecklund (1), looks for an open player as Johnsonburg junior Kassa Kocjancic defends. Dani Shirey (15) moves in on the right for the Lady Elkers while Johnsonburg's McKenna Rowles (35) covers Jessica Kifer, left.

ST. MARYS – The Johnsonburg Ramettes coasted to an easy 59-13 victory over winless Ridgway in the first round of the Elk County Holiday Basketball Tournament.
With the win, Johnsonburg will play today in the title game against Elk County Catholic. The starting time is scheduled for 6:30 p.m. The Ramettes own a 47-44 victory Dec. 12 over ECC, the first win over their county rival in Johnsonburg head girls varsity basketball coach Mike Zilkofski's eight-year career.
